720 Lengths of Chords Table 3. Lengths of Chords for Spacing Off the Circumferences of Circles with a Diameter Equal to 1 (English or Metric units) No. of Spaces Length of Chord No. of Spaces Length of Chord No. of Spaces Length of Chord No. of Spaces Length of Chord 3 0.866025 41 0.076549 79 0.039757 117 0.026848 4 0.707107 42 0.074730 80 0.039260 118 0.026621 5 0.587785 43 0.072995 81 0.038775 119 0.026397 6 0.500000 44 0.071339 82 0.038303 120 0.026177 7 0.433884 45 0.069756 83 0.037841 121 0.025961 8 0.382683 46 0.068242 84 0.037391 122 0.025748 9 0.342020 47 0.066793 85 0.036951 123 0.025539 10 0.309017 48 0.065403 86 0.036522 124 0.025333 11 0.281733 49 0.064070 87 0.036102 125 0.025130 12 0.258819 50 0.062791 88 0.035692 126 0.024931 13 0.239316 51 0.061561 89 0.035291 127 0.024734 14 0.222521 52 0.060378 90 0.034899 128 0.024541 15 0.207912 53 0.059241 91 0.034516 129 0.024351 16 0.195090 54 0.058145 92 0.034141 130 0.024164 17 0.183750 55 0.057089 93 0.033774 131 0.023979 18 0.173648 56 0.056070 94 0.033415 132 0.023798 19 0.164595 57 0.055088 95 0.033063 133 0.023619 20 0.156434 58 0.054139 96 0.032719 134 0.023443 21 0.149042 59 0.053222 97 0.032382 135 0.023269 22 0.142315 60 0.052336 98 0.032052 136 0.023098 23 0.136167 61 0.051479 99 0.031728 137 0.022929 24 0.130526 62 0.050649 100 0.031411 138 0.022763 25 0.125333 63 0.049846 101 0.031100 139 0.022599 26 0.120537 64 0.049068 102 0.030795 140 0.022438 27 0.116093 65 0.048313 103 0.030496 141 0.022279 28 0.111964 66 0.047582 104 0.030203 142 0.022122 29 0.108119 67 0.046872 105 0.029915 143 0.021967 30 0.104528 68 0.046183 106 0.029633 144 0.021815 31 0.101168 69 0.045515 107 0.029356 145 0.021664 32 0.098017 70 0.044865 108 0.029085 146 0.021516 33 0.095056 71 0.044233 109 0.028818 147 0.021370 34 0.092268 72 0.043619 110 0.028556 148 0.021225 35 0.089639 73 0.043022 111 0.028299 149 0.021083 36 0.087156 74 0.042441 112 0.028046 150 0.020942 37 0.084806 75 0.041876 113 0.027798 151 0.020804 38 0.082579 76 0.041325 114 0.027554 152 0.020667 39 0.080467 77 0.040789 115 0.027315 153 0.020532 40 0.078459 78 0.040266 116 0.027079 154 0.020399 For circles of other diameters, multiply length given in table by diameter of circle. Example: In a drill jig, 8 holes, each 1 ⁄ 2 inch diameter, were spaced evenly on a 6-inch diameter circle. To test the accuracy of the jig, plugs were placed in adjacent holes, and the distance over the plugs was measured with a micrometer. What should be the micrometer reading? Solution: The micrometer reading equals the diameter of one plug plus 6 times the chordal distance between adjacent hole centers given in the table above. Thus, the reading should be 1 ⁄ 2 + (6 3 0.382683) = 2.796098 inches. Machinery's Handbook, 31st Edition
